What Can FDM 3D Printers Print?
FDM 3D printers are used in many fields, including:
Daily Necessities: Print household items such as mobile phone holders, key chains, coasters, spice jar holders, and office supplies such as file storage boxes and mouse pads.
Artistic and Decorative Pieces: Used to create sculptures, including abstract sculptures and sculptures with specific themes, and to make unique jewelry such as earrings and necklace pendants.
Educational Models: Make teaching models, such as human organ models in biology classes, topographic models in geography classes, and geometric models in mathematics classes.
Industrial Prototypes & Custom Parts: Print product prototypes for appearance and function testing in the early stages of product development, and print customized parts for special industrial equipment.
Medical & Healthcare Applications: Make customized orthopedic appliances, such as arch support pads, and surgical guides to assist oral or orthopedic surgery.

What materials can I print on a QIDI 3D printer?
Every model handles standard materials including PLA, PETG, and ABS. Models with heated chambers and all-metal hotends add support for engineering materials like nylon, carbon fiber-filled composites, PC, and ASA. The QIDI Max4 is specifically optimized for long runs with high-temperature composites.
Can I use filament from brands other than QIDI?
Yes. QIDI printers work with standard 1.75mm filament from any third-party manufacturer. Our own filaments come pre-calibrated for best results, but you’re free to source materials wherever you prefer.
